ceph/suites
Loic Dachary 82dc23a683 erasure-code: lrc plugin workload
Add a workload that uses the lrc erasure code plugin. Instead of adding
it to suites/rados/thrash-erasure-code/workloads, a new suite is created
at suites/rados/thrash-erasure-code-big because it needs more OSDs than
other erasure code plugins. The alternative would be to increase the
number of OSDs for all erasure code plugins, but that would needlessly
increase the resources requirements.

 * cluster/12-osds.yaml creates a 12 OSDs, 3 MONs cluster

 * thrash-erasure-code-big/thrashers/*.yaml are the same as
   thrash-erasure-code/thrashers/*.yaml except they require that at
   least 8 OSDs are in at all times (instead of 4) because lrc PGs with
   k=4, m=2, l=3 are undersized if they do not have 8 OSDs. It is
   possible that crush fails to map 8 OSDs when only 8 OSDs are
   available, but that must not disturb the workload because min_size is
   4.

http://tracker.ceph.com/issues/11666 Fixes: #11666

Signed-off-by: Loic Dachary <ldachary@redhat.com>
2015-06-11 10:48:45 +02:00
..
big/rados-thrash
calamari
ceph-deploy/basic Replaced work units with ceph-deploy/ceph-deploy_hello_world.sh re: #11547 2015-05-07 17:52:43 -07:00
dummy
experimental/multimds
fs add log-rotate configs to the userspace suite 2015-06-08 17:37:42 -07:00
hadoop/basic hadoop: fixup for new replication test 2015-03-04 09:48:57 -08:00
kcephfs
knfs/basic knfs: remove the MDS debugging 2015-05-04 16:02:24 -07:00
krbd
marginal
mixed-clients/basic
multimds suites/multimds: use 2-node clusters for pure userspace subsuites 2015-06-08 17:29:51 -07:00
powercycle/osd git.ceph.com 2015-04-16 09:05:30 -07:00
rados erasure-code: lrc plugin workload 2015-06-11 10:48:45 +02:00
rbd suites/rbd: add new valgrind memtest tests 2015-04-28 09:44:14 -04:00
rest/basic/tasks
rgw rgw: set default region and zone to all clients 2015-01-14 14:38:55 -08:00
samba samba: disable MDS debugging to reduce log sizes 2015-05-07 21:26:57 -07:00
smoke/basic smoke: white marked down on python test 2015-05-05 09:54:27 -07:00
stress
teuthology Mirror the supported distros used in nightlies in the teuthology suite 2015-02-13 16:15:04 -06:00
tgt/basic
upgrade Merge pull request #438 from ceph/wip-11405 2015-05-26 10:27:50 -07:00